About E. Avendaño
E. Avendaño is a scholar working on Electrical and Electronic Engineering, Polymers and Plastics, Materials Chemistry, Renewable Energy, Sustainability and the Environment and Atomic and Molecular Physics, and Optics, having authored 35 papers that have together received 1.8k indexed citations. Recurring topics across this work include Transition Metal Oxide Nanomaterials (21 papers), Gas Sensing Nanomaterials and Sensors (20 papers), Conducting polymers and applications (9 papers), TiO2 Photocatalysis and Solar Cells (4 papers), Pigment Synthesis and Properties (3 papers), ZnO doping and properties (3 papers), Semiconductor materials and devices (2 papers) and Plant and animal studies (2 papers). The work is most often cited by research in Polymers and Plastics (1.0k citations), Renewable Energy, Sustainability and the Environment (708 citations), Materials Chemistry (831 citations), Electrical and Electronic Engineering (864 citations) and Bioengineering (47 citations). E. Avendaño has collaborated with scholars based in Sweden, Costa Rica and Brazil. Frequent co-authors include A. Azens, C.G. Granqvist, Gunnar A. Niklasson, Claes‐Göran Granqvist, Torbjörn Lindgren, Julius M. Mwabora, Sten‐Eric Lindquist, C. G. Granqvist, Anders Hoel and Jacob C. Jonsson. Their work appears in journals such as Solar Energy Materials and Solar Cells, Journal of The Electrochemical Society, Thin Solid Films, The Journal of Physical Chemistry B and AIP Advances.
